General Information
The VISTA-GSM4G (USA) and VISTAGSMCN4G (Canada)
are optional communication modules intended for use with
the VISTA-21iP control, and provide cellular radio
communication with the AlarmNet network for delivery of
alarm and other messages to the monitoring central station.
These instructions describe the installation of both models,
herein referred to as the "module."

IMPORTANT! Disconnect power from the control, including the battery, BEFORE installing the module.
CAUTION: ESD SENSITIVE DEVICE. To discharge any static buildup, briefly touch a chassis ground point before
installing this module. Avoid performing this installation while standing on a carpeted floor.
NOTE: The module is supplied with the antenna adapter cable pre-connected to the module.
Installing the module
1. Mount the Module Board.
a. Push the three standoffs into the appropriate holes on
the VISTA-21iP control board until they snap into place.
b. Carefully align the module board over the standoffs and
the mating connector, then, one at a time, gently push
down on the board near each standoff until it snaps into
place and the connector is fully seated.
c. After installation, affix the "Contains Transmitter
Module" FCC label to the outside surface of the control
panel cabinet so it is visible.

IMPORTANT!
(1) The VISTA-GSM4G (USA) device requires
activation of its SIM card. See the SIM Activation Note
on page 4 for the procedure.
(2) Use of this module requires an AlarmNet-I account. If
an account for the control does not yet exist, please obtain
the account information from the central station prior to
programming this module.
